Lee County looks at layoffs


e-mail print friendly

Lee County Manager John Crumpton said Friday he would recommend that the county cut jobs and eliminate unfilled positions in order to reach a goal of reducing staff by 10 percent.

Crumpton said he intends to suggest that the board of commissioners make permanent 16 vacancies that have resulted from recent resignations and retirements. He will also recommend that 22 more positions be cut from among the 380 full-time county employees.

Crumpton said he hopes to encourage people to leave voluntarily to get to that goal, but the county may have to consider layoffs.
